Netflix’s new Brazen‌ ‌‌movie is‌ ‌a‌ ‌murder‌ ‌mystery‌ ‌turned‌ ‌on‌ ‌its‌ ‌head,‌ ‌with‌ ‌a‌ ‌bit‌ ‌of‌ ‌romance,‌ ‌sisterly‌ ‌angst,‌ ‌and‌ ‌family‌ drama‌ ‌thrown‌ ‌in.‌ ‌Starring‌ ‌Alyssa‌ ‌Milano‌ ‌as‌ ‌Grace‌ ‌Miller,‌ ‌this‌ ‌long-anticipated‌ ‌movie‌ ‌launched‌ as‌ ‌#1‌ ‌in‌ ‌the‌ ‌Top‌ ‌10‌ ‌lineup‌ ‌on‌ ‌Netflix.‌ ‌As‌ ‌Grace,‌ ‌Milano‌ ‌takes‌ ‌on‌ ‌the‌ ‌role‌ ‌of‌ ‌a‌ ‌prominent,‌ bestselling‌ ‌mystery‌ ‌writer‌ ‌and‌ ‌crime‌ ‌expert‌ ‌in‌ ‌this‌ ‌adaptation‌ ‌of‌ ‌Nora‌ ‌Roberts’‌ ‌‌Brazen‌ ‌Virtue‌ novel‌ ‌(1988).‌ 

Milano is well known for her long-running appearance as Phoebe Halliwell on Charmed (1998–2006). She also appeared on Who’s the Boss?, My Name is Earl, and Romantically Challenged. Sam Page joins Milano as Ed, the neighbor-detective and love interest, who heads up the murder investigation into Miller’s sister’s death. He’s known for his appearances on House of Cards, Mad Men, Switched at Birth, and The Bold Type. 

I knew I recognized Emilie Ullerup (Kathleen, Grace’s sister), but I couldn’t remember where she’d appeared. She’s famous for her role as Bree O’Brien in Chesapeake Shores. She also took on the role of Julia Brynn on Battlestar Galactica

Setting The Stage for Brazen

Milano’s reading on the movie trailer draws us into the murder-thriller vibe of this crime drama, while introducing the characters: primarily Grace and her estranged sister, Kathleen (Emilie Ullerup). It also sets the stage for Kathleen’s double life as a teacher-dominatrix and the complicating factors involved. There’s a suggestion that the sisters’ relationship might have been almost idyllic if it weren’t for Kathleen’s soon-to-be-ex, and the depression, loss, and substance abuse that were all triggered by leaving him. There’s also a hint that Grace really wanted her sister to ask for help.  

In the trailer, Milano (Grace) appears to be reading from her latest novel, Brazen Virtue: “She didn’t expect to die that night. She had no enemies that she knew of. Her life was pretty unremarkable. And then it hit her. What if she had a secret life?” She says, “For some, the secret is a lot darker and a lot more dangerous.” 

Grace tells the detectives: “I know this is not one of my books, but I want to help out in this case. This is personal.” 

Rethinking the Roles of Women

It’s a thriller and Milano (Grace) already hinted that a “secret” life is involved. But, what a secret, double-life it is! Kathleen is a high-school teacher by day and a dominatrix performer by evening via paid webcam. Her sister, the famous novelist, knows nothing about her side gig, but she does know something about her struggles with substance abuse, depression, separation from her husband, and absence from her son. 

So, we have the teacher/dominatrix performer and the novelist/crime consultant (who incidentally also takes on the role as dominatrix-performer to bait the murderer). Together, they seem like they are on the cusp of something wonderful with their sisterly relationship. Instead, a serial killer cuts Kathleen’s life short, leaving Grace to pick up the pieces and find justice for her sister.

With Milano also taking on the role of Producer on this film, she says, “I loved shooting this movie. I loved the experience. I loved the freedom that Netflix allowed us and how it was so important for them to be authentic, and for this to be a good movie. I’m super proud of it.”
